Output 959e4885ce0997f132638bb7a3af89e3c9eca385d95924268b427b69e8bc19b8:0

value
22794
script pubkey
OP_0 OP_PUSHBYTES_20 8c4ac5299d8771bc9cdf8eb338876b3a39c27763
address
bc1q339v22vasacme8xl36en3pmt8guuyamrjxaepr
transaction
959e4885ce0997f132638bb7a3af89e3c9eca385d95924268b427b69e8bc19b8
confirmations
389838
spent
true